Sands of Salzaar, good thing it already have already all DLC just like PC counterpart. The game is basically ARPG (Diablo-like to be exact) combined sandbox like Mount and Warband. But the free DLC (tournament?) is needed for constant online.

Titan Quest is diablo-like ARPG, but more forgiving in term of gearing especially for randomness gearing. But the levelling in this game is really painful (it even worst for past DLC aka with after lv. 50 for 85 level cap). I recommend you just cheat the level by using external tools like TF Vault for sake bypassing the levelling part.

If you do like collective RPG cardgames (turn based strategy) with singleplayer (AI) Matches, singleplayer Campaign mode (10h+) and local network multiplayer, where you can build your own army/deck by winning and collecting new cards/units. If so, you can try our game "SpellForce 2 - Master of War (Forces of Eo)", that is a complete uncommercial fan project for free that also works completely offline (after full installation) and has no advertisement or anything like that included. You can play a match vs the AI in normaly 5-10 min per game and get new cards/units for your deck and EXP for the RPG rank or enjoy the new story campaign mode (10h+).

DL: https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=com.it_huskys.SpellForce_2_Master_of_War_4_0

To get more cards and reach the maximum rank level, you have to face and fight multiple different enemies and their armys, which offers a lot of playtime. The game does offer a local (w)lan-network mode (device vs device) via a connection to direct IP. This works as long all the devices are in the same network. So you could play it, if one device acts as a wlan hot spot (no actual internet required) for all devices to connect to, to share the same network and connect to each other.
